Prepare clear, concise, and accurate investigative reports that summarize findings and provide recommendations for resolution. Present findings to management and other stakeholders as needed. Maintain accurate and confidential records of all investigations and employee relations matters. Ensure documentation is complete, secure, and in compliance with legal and company requirements. Interpret and apply company policies, procedures, and practices to ensure consistent and fair handling of employee relations matters. Provide guidance and advice to managers and employees on policy-related issues. Regularly partners with Legal, HR Business Partners, and People Services on a variety of sensitive matters. Represent the organization in cases where the matter is referred to mediation or a tribunal. Support the management of the relationship with employee representative groups (work councils, etc.) on behalf of the organization. Contribute to the creation and refinement of HR policies in the region. Contribute to the evolution of the global employee relations framework and HR operating model, including programs, policies, procedures, practices, and system enhancements. Perform other duties as assigned. Bachelor's degree in human resources, business, or a related field. 5+ years of progressive experience in human resources, with a focus on employee relations, performance management, and compliance in highly matrixed organizations with multi-country or global focus. 5+ years of experience managing and conducting full-cycle, complex internal employee investigations supporting multiple countries. Languages: Fluent in English is a must. Fluency in French, Italian or German is highly preferred. Regional Expertise: Strong knowledge of EMEA employment laws and regulations, with specific experience in countries like the UK, Italy, Germany and Netherlands. Ability to take initiative and work independently with minimal supervision. Demonstrated organizational skills, with the ability to prioritize multiple tasks and manage deadlines effectively. Effective collaboration skills with a proven history of working with a variety of internal stakeholders in a complex matrix environment.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le sensitive information. 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ced and matrixed work environment. Demonstrated excellent verbal and written communication skills. Demonstrated excellent interpersonal, teambuilding and customer service skills. Demonstrated ability to comprehend, interpret, and apply the appropriate sections of applicable laws, guidelines, regulations, ordinances, and policies.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
